Child + Fox
A naive or immature approach to cunning or deception suggests a playful but potentially misleading situation.
How to read this pair
In Lenormand, two-card phrases read left to right: the left card modifies the right card, which carries the core noun. "Child + Fox" is read as a short fluid phrase, not two separate definitions.
Combination interpretation
The Child's innocence and naivety modify the Fox's cunning and deceit, indicating a situation where trickery is cloaked in a seemingly harmless or playful manner. This pair warns of being deceived by something that appears innocent or trusting too easily.
Love & relationships
In love, this combination suggests a partner who may be charming and playful but not entirely trustworthy. There could be a flirtatious game or a relationship that feels like a child's game, lacking depth or sincerity.
Career & money
At work, be cautious of colleagues or projects that seem simple or fun but hide ulterior motives. A new idea or startup might be more cunning than it appears, requiring careful scrutiny.
Daily guidance
Today, don't take everything at face value, especially if it seems too good to be true. Trust your instincts but verify facts.
